I'm not if this is the place to be asking this, but does anyone here know how to automatically set the digital vibrance in the Nvidia Control Panel so that every time a specific process or .exe is opened, the digital vibrance will automatically change to a certain percentage? 

 

For example:

  1. I launch a game, digital vibrance is automatically set to 85%
  2. I alt-tab or quit the game and return to the desktop, digital vibrance goes down to 50%
  3. I open Photoshop, digital vibrance goes to 100%

The only workaround I have right now is manually changing the digital vibrance levels everytime I play or just leaving the values at 85%, but the desktop colors on 85% are just too vibrant for my eyes.
